- Happy 57th Birthday to cup-of-coffee Tigers infielder and Central Michigan alum Dave Machemer. The St. Joseph native played in 19 games for the 1979 Tigers and batted .192 in 26 at bats (five hits, one double, two RBI). After his year in Detroit (wearing number 9), Machemer played in the Twins organization and then went on to manage in the minors from 1985 through 2007.
According to Baseball-Reference.com, on June 21, 1978, as a member of the Angels, Machemer homered in his first big-league at bat (off Geoff Zahn) during a 5-2 win over the Minnesota Twins. He never hit another.
- Also from Baseball Reference, on this date in 1984 - Jack Morris led the Tigers to their 17th straight road win, setting an American League record. Morris allowed four hits and Detroit beat the California Angels 5-1.
